KYC Fairness: The Unseen Opponent

KYC stands for Know Your Customer. In plain English, it means the casino wants to see your ID before they let you cash out. This is not a bad thing. It is the law. But the way casinos handle KYC can make or break your experience.

I have seen some casinos ask for three forms of ID, a selfie holding your passport, and a utility bill from 2019. That is excessive. For the rolling slots casino no deposit bonus for new players au, the KYC process is relatively fair. They ask for one government-issued ID and one proof of address. That is it.

But here is the catch. They do not process KYC until you request a withdrawal. So if you win 150 AUD from the no deposit bonus, you cannot cash out until you upload your documents. That is standard. But it is also annoying. Plan for a 24 to 48 hour delay.

Reality Checks: The Referee in Your Corner

Reality checks are pop-up reminders that tell you how long you have been playing and how much you have spent. They are the referee of your gambling session. Without them, you can lose track of time and money.

I recommend setting a reality check for every 15 minutes. That might sound annoying, but it works. Self-Exclusion: The Nuclear Option

Self-exclusion is when you ban yourself from the casino for a set period. It is the nuclear option. But sometimes it is necessary. If you feel like you are losing control, use it.

The casino offers self-exclusion periods of 1 month, 3 months, 6 months, and 12 months. You cannot reverse it once you activate it. That is good. It forces you to stick to your decision.
